Hi Tomas,

Handing over the regional sales review before I move to the Averline account. The Westmarch territory beat target by 6%, mostly thanks to the Fenwick distributor push, while Southreach slipped again — Priya's team needs pipeline help before the next quarter call. Deck and raw numbers are in the shared folder; I've flagged the three accounts worth escalating. Walk the sales leads through it Thursday. One more thing they'll need context on, kept confidential below.

management briefing: Headcount on the Belix team goes from 60 to 93 by the end of November. Gross margin on Belix came in at 23 percent against a plan of 47 percent.

Subject: DR drill — pool failover notes

Team: During Thursday's drill, Vantrell's primary Postgres went dark and the pooler (Quillgate) stalled on stale connections. Fix: set max lifetime to 300s and enable reconnect-on-failure before cutover. Future maintainers: drain pools before promoting the replica, not after. Restoring the pooler config vault requires the standby passphrase. It is as follows:

recovery phrase for fahog-yahif: wenael-fraox

Sales leads: the quarterly review of the Westmarch and Corvale regions is complete. Westmarch finished 6% over target, driven by the Ardent product line; Corvale lagged, mainly due to delayed onboarding of two new account managers. Pipeline coverage for next quarter stands at 2.4x in aggregate. Territory boundaries will be adjusted slightly to rebalance the Harlow corridor accounts. Please review your updated targets before the planning call. The confidential note on regional expansion plans follows immediately below.

internal memo for kafof-tadup: Headcount on the Juleth team goes from 44 to 91 by the end of May. Gross margin on Juleth came in at 20 percent against a plan of 64 percent.